Marathi vocabulary provides a vibrant window into the culture, traditions, and everyday life of Maharashtra and Marathi-speaking communities worldwide. As an Indo-Aryan language with a deep literary history, Marathi has absorbed influences from Sanskrit, Persian, Arabic, Portuguese, and English, making its vocabulary rich and diverse. Words used for family, festivals, nature, emotions, and social interactions carry histories that stretch across centuries and reflect the unique customs and values of the region.

The structure of Marathi vocabulary also highlights the expressive power and adaptability of the language. Traditional idioms, affectionate nicknames, honorifics, and regional sayings all play important roles in daily communication. Moreover, Marathi continues to grow with new expressions, contemporary slang, and borrowings reflecting the dynamic reality of modern society.
